Transaction 505585393732ec7d09eb57e1d2b7364385a3b593260bd51d0a541a6d13170b06

7 Input
2 Outputs
  • 505585393732ec7d09eb57e1d2b7364385a3b593260bd51d0a541a6d13170b06:0
  • value  979143
    address  36Xbm8um7ztn1exuJNNLc2bvckJCNpeotw
  • 505585393732ec7d09eb57e1d2b7364385a3b593260bd51d0a541a6d13170b06:1
  • value  120170
    address  3AFeB8K1A7wkfYf3ykVQAQhMw9esfScYfz